Quadro P2200 vs T1000 specs and performance

For gaming, the Quadro P2200 graphics card is better than the T1000 in our tests.

Our database shows that the T1000 has a slightly higher core clock speed. The core clock speed (or base speed) is the frequency at which the GPU core runs. This metric makes sense when comparing GPUs of a similar architecture or generation. Despite this, the Quadro P2200 has a slightly higher boost clock speed: the maximum frequency the chip can reach if power delivery and thermals allow.

In addition, the T1000 has a significantly lower TDP at 50 W when compared to the Quadro P2200 at 75 W. Heat output doesn't match power consumption directly but, it's a good estimate.

In conclusion, all specs and GPU benchmarks considered, will recommend the Quadro P2200 over the T1000.
